Albert Pujols has had a tremendous 20 seasons in baseball. By all accounts it’s a Hall of Fame career in spite of flagging results in the latter years. But this week a post on Instagram from his wife Deidre (which has since been edited) seemed to indicate 2021 would be Pujols’s final year in the majors.
Pujols will be a free agent in 2022, and will be 42. While he has had tremendous results for the St. Louis Cardinals and the Los Angeles Angels, it’s unlikely he’ll be a sought-after asset in free agency.
